Lot 83. "THINKING OVER THE PAST." 10" x 8" brown-toned matte gelatin<br />
silver print. Signed Pennington and the word "Navajo" in the negative. Title in calligraphic<br />
pencil on verso, with stamp for "The Pennington Studio/Durango Colorado" on verso.<br />
Just a beautiful print. [4] $900<br />
Lot 84.<br />
"<strong>BE</strong>FORE THE DANCE."<br />
15 1/2" x 11" brown-toned matte gelatin<br />
silver print by Carl Moon, with<br />
"Copyright 1908 by Fred Harvey"<br />
blindstamp in lower right. This was<br />
one year after Moon became Art<br />
Director for Harvey and moved to El<br />
Tovar. The magnificent print shows<br />
one of Moon's favorite motifs-- see<br />
for example "The Love Song -- Taos,<br />
New Mexico. 1914" ("In Search of the<br />
Wild Indian," p. 83.) [4] $5000<br />
Lot 85. "THE FEAST" HOPI INDIAN/ ARIZONA,<br />
by Roland Reed, ca. 1910. 10" x 8" mount with embossed frame area containing 5<br />
7/8" x 3 7/8" platinum print. "c. Reed" written in pencil on the mount, and title and<br />
Reed's signature on verso. Fine composition and lovely soft tones. [4] $1200<br />
Lot 86. 2nd TEXAS U.S. VOL. INFANTRY<br />
Album, L. M. Openheimer, Col. Commanding. Leather album with title tooled in<br />
gold on cover. Contains 17 heavy album pages, with a 7 1/2" x 9 1/2" print mounted<br />
on the recto of each page. Photographer is P. J. Coates of the Florida East Coast<br />
Studio, Jacksonville. Includes Col. Openheimer, mounted in camp; the officers,<br />
seated and standing; the<br />
band; wide view of the horses<br />
and wagons; and groups<br />
of troops with their arms-one<br />
shows a seated black boy and a standing black man. These look<br />
like albumen prints, mostly very rich. An unusual object from the<br />
Spanish-American War period, whose historical significance is being<br />
more widely understood, and enhanced by the fullness of the coverage<br />
and the Texas connection. Pages still bound but spine is<br />
missing. No damage to prints. 3 of them are [3], the rest [4].<br />
$2000<br />
